Notice of Annual Shareholders Meeting
Drafts a formal notice of annual shareholders meeting satisfying state corporate code requirements and, for public companies, SEC proxy rules.
Prerequisites
Gather before drafting:
- Corporate documents — articles of incorporation, current bylaws, prior meeting notices
- State of incorporation — determines applicable business corporation act and notice periods
- Public vs. closely held status — determines SEC disclosure obligations
- Record date — board-approved date fixing shareholder eligibility (if not set, flag for client)
- Meeting logistics — date, time, location, format (in-person / virtual / hybrid), platform details
- Agenda items — director nominees, auditor ratification, proposed amendments, other business
- Stock classes and voting rights — shares outstanding, votes per share, class voting requirements

Output Structure
Header
- Title: "NOTICE OF ANNUAL MEETING OF SHAREHOLDERS" (prominent)
- Full legal company name per articles of incorporation
- Notice date within statutory notice period
Opening Statement
- Formal notice of meeting, identifying record date shareholders entitled to notice and vote
- Confirm notice date falls within required statutory window
Meeting Logistics
- In-person: full street address, building, floor, room; security/access procedures
- Virtual: URL, meeting ID, password, tech requirements; registration deadline
- Hybrid: both of the above
- Include board authority to change format/location and notification method for changes
Agenda Items
For each item, state the approval threshold (plurality, majority, supermajority) and board recommendation:
- Election of Directors — number of seats, term length, individual vs. slate
- Financial Statements — approval of audited financials; reference to full reports
